Job Description:

This role will provide high visibility across Senior Leaders within the FCS organization.  It sits within the FCS Improvement Office and will help set the direction and vision for how the Strategic Project Planning & Delivery operating model is administered and ensures consistent execution of all core processes. 

What You’ll Do

  • Help define and manage the execution of the operating model and/or framework.

  • Produce regular reporting on organizational priorities and project statuses.

  • Manage intake of new initiatives and capture FCS impact.

  • Create awareness to ensure alignment across FCS leaders and Product Teams.

  • Ensure portfolio alignment and prioritization with FCS Senior Leadership.

  • Provide relevant and timely information to drive informed decision making to ensure selection of projects align to business goals.

  • Ensures Product Team coordination and dependency resolution is occurring.

  • Ensure alignment with enterprise-wide processes and governance (i.e., NIO, JIRA SDLC)

  • Facilitate regularly scheduled meetings including New Initiatives Impact Assessment and FCS 360.

  • Co-lead the creation and improvement of processes and standards to ensure the team continues to drive value to the FCS organization.

  • Partner with the Product Areas/Families to oversee the flow of work through system, including intake, prioritization, tracking and reporting, to enable the business teams and leadership see progress, remove blockers, and make decisions needed to deliver the most value to the organization.

  • Provide management, oversight, and support to all Product Area members, collaborating across varying levels and roles, leading teams towards portfolio prioritization, resource utilization as well as overall company growth and improvement.

  • Actively manages and escalates risk and customer-impacting issues within the day-to-day role to management.

Qualifications You’ll Need

The Basics

  • Bachelor's Degree in Business

  • 4+ years of experience in Product, Business, Technical, or related field

  • In lieu of education, 6+ years of experience in Product, Business, Technical, or related field

Preferred

  • 3+ years project management governance, process documentation

  • Strong communication skills

  • Experienced in interacting with Senior Leaders

  • Relationship builder
